Frequently Asked Questions
What is the ICD-10 code for mallet finger of left finger(s)?
The ICD-10-CM code for mallet finger of left finger(s) is M20.012. The full clinical description is "Mallet finger of left finger(s)". M20.012 is a billable/specific code that can be used on insurance claims and medical billing.
What does ICD-10 code M20.012 mean?
ICD-10-CM code M20.012 represents “Mallet finger of left finger(s)”. It is classified under Chapter 13: Diseases of the Musculoskeletal System and Connective Tissue and is a billable/specific code that can be used on a claim.
Is M20.012 a billable code?
Yes, M20.012 is a billable/specific ICD-10-CM code and can be used to indicate a diagnosis on a medical claim.
What chapter is M20.012 in?
M20.012 is in Chapter 13: Diseases of the Musculoskeletal System and Connective Tissue (codes M00-M99).
What codes cannot be used with M20.012?
M20.012 has Excludes1 notes indicating codes that cannot be used together with it, including: acquired absence of fingers and toes (Z89.-); congenital absence of fingers and toes (Q71.3-, Q72.3-); congenital deformities and malformations of fingers and toes (Q66.-, Q68-Q70, Q74.-); and 3 more.
